Introduction to VPN

A Virtual Private Network (VPN) is a service that allows you to securely access the internet and protect your privacy by creating a private network from a public internet connection. It masks your IP address and encrypts your internet traffic, making it difficult for others to track your online activities.

Reasons why you need a VPN

There are several reasons why you might want to use a VPN:

  • Enhanced security and privacy
  • Access to restricted content
  • Bypassing censorship and geo-blocks
  • Secure remote access

How to set up a VPN

Setting up a VPN is relatively easy, and there are several ways to do it:

  1. Choose a VPN provider
  2. Download and install the VPN application on your device
  3. Log in to the app and connect to a server

Choosing a VPN provider

When choosing a VPN provider, consider the following factors:

  • Encryption and security protocols
  • Server locations and speed
  • Privacy policy and logging practices
  • Compatibility with your devices

Setting up the VPN application

Once you have chosen a VPN provider, follow the instructions provided by the provider to set up the VPN application on your device.

Connecting to a server

After installing the VPN application, you can connect to a server in a location of your choice to access the internet securely and privately.
